Uzbekistan, Tashkent – AN Podrobno.uz. The National Statistics Committee has released birth rate data for 2025. On average, there are 23.2 newborns per thousand permanent residents nationwide. However, rates vary significantly by region.
The highest coefficients were recorded in Surkhandarya region – 27.5 and Kashkadarya region – 27.1. In Samarkand region, the birth rate was 24.5, in Jizzakh – 24.1, in Namangan – 23.9, and in Fergana – 23.5.
In Andijan region, the figure was 22.8, in Khorezm – 22.5, in Syrdarya – 22.4, in Navoi – 21.9. In Bukhara region, the birth rate was 20.9, and in Tashkent region – 20.5.
In the capital, the birth rate was below average – 19.8 per thousand residents. The lowest rate was recorded in Karakalpakstan – 19.2.
